Course Details

• Heritage Impact Awareness: Understanding the significance of heritage impact assessment in cultural heritage preservation.
• Global Collaboration: Building partnerships for heritage conservation with international organizations, governments, and local communities.
• Best Practices in Heritage Impact Assessment: Adopting global standards and guidelines for heritage impact analysis.
• Stakeholder Engagement: Involving various stakeholders, including indigenous peoples, in heritage impact assessment and decision-making.
• Risk Assessment and Management: Identifying and mitigating potential risks to cultural heritage resources.
• Sustainable Development and Heritage Conservation: Balancing economic growth and cultural heritage preservation.
• Advocacy and Communication: Raising awareness and promoting the importance of heritage impact assessment and conservation.
• Policy and Legislation: Understanding the legal frameworks and policies that govern heritage impact assessment and conservation.
• Case Studies: Examining real-world examples of successful heritage impact assessment and conservation projects.

In this 3D pie chart, observe the median salary ranges and assess each role's significance in the industry. * A **Heritage Consultant** (£35,000 median salary) contributes to the preservation and enhancement of heritage sites, bridging the gap between property developers and conservation bodies. * A **Conservation Architect** (£42,000 median salary) specializes in the preservation and restoration of historically significant buildings, ensuring their longevity and cultural value. * A **Museum or Gallery Curator** (£29,000 median salary) manages collections, designs exhibits, and develops educational programs, fostering public engagement with cultural heritage. * A **Historic Buildings Inspector** (£38,000 median salary) ensures that structures comply with heritage regulations, maintaining the integrity of protected historical sites.
